Introduction
Introduction
Your Gigaset Repeater extends the reception range of a maximum of 2 handsets. Up to 6
Gigaset Repeater units can be used with a single base station thus making available extra
extended reception range for each 2 handsets respectively.
The maximum number of handsets that can be registered at your base station is not affec-
ted by the Gigaset Repeater.
Before you start to register the units, install the Gigaset Repeater in close proximity to the
base station and a power supply point. If a Gigaset Repeater is already in use, it must be
switched on and positioned next to the base station before registration can commence.

The power lead supplied is plugged into the socket
on the Gigaset Repeater's rear side. Using the speci-
fied measurements, drill the necessary holes in the
wall to mount the device using the screws and plugs
supplied.
The different operating modes are indicated on the
front of the Repeater unit by means of two LED's (for
an explanation, see page 12).
